Many people know Carroll Roberson as the smooth, plaintive Southern gospel singer and evangelist from Mississippi, but few people know that he has travelled many times to the Holy Land, and is very knowledgeable about the geography, history, and customs of that area. In 'The Christ', he brings all of that vast knowledge to the table as he tells the life of Jesus, event by event, from the Old Testament prophecies to the purpose and meaning of the acts of Christ for us today. This is a rich and satisfying account of the life of Christ that proves that He was more than a man. Bible teachers and laymen alike will gain much from the plainspoken writing of this fantastic book.
